A Plumber Can Inspect the Supply Lines
A supply line, specifically a dishwashing machine adapter, links the dish washer to a water resource. If you acquire a new supply line, a plumber can ensure that the line works with both your dish washer as well as water source. A professional plumber can check it to make certain that it's in good condition and also does not have any leaks if you make a decision to utilize an existing supply line.

Dishwashers have three basis connections: a water supply, a drain line, and an electrical hookup. Figuring out how to hook up a dishwasher is not difficult. Quite simply, you just disconnect the water drain, and electrical connections from the old dishwasher and then hook the new dishwasher up to the existing connections. Installing a dishwasher is simple as long as you have good electrical and plumbing connections. First, you’ll need to remove your old dishwasher.
